2013-02-19 59 views
1

如何在使用新版PHP SDK(V2)處理dynamodb時禁用/啓用SSL。AWS PHP SDK V2 dynamodb - 如何禁用/啓用ssl

在V1中有$ DDB-> disable_ssl();什麼是V2的等價物?

在文檔中找不到任何內容。

+0

嘗試添加'ssl.certificate_authority'參數。即'$ aws = Aws :: factory(array( 'key'=>'xxxxxxxxxx', 'secret'=>'xxxxxxxxxx', 'region'=> Region :: US_WEST_2, 'ssl.certificate_authority'= > true ));' – greg 2013-02-19 18:27:26

回答

3

儘管不推薦,但可以通過將scheme選項傳遞給客戶端的工廠方法或作爲服務構建器中的配置設置來禁用SSL。

<?php 

$client = Aws\DynamoDb\DynamoDbClient::factory(array(
    'key' => '***', 
    'secret' => '***', 
    'region' => 'us-east-1', 
    'scheme' => 'http' 
)); 

scheme選項確定創建用於聯繫服務的基本URL時使用的URL方案。

相關問題